Method
Get That Broth Ready
Heat your chicken broth in a saucepan over low heat—keeping it warm helps everything cook evenly.
Sauté the Mushrooms
In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the portobello and white mushrooms and cook until they’re tender and golden brown (about 5-7 minutes). Remove from the pan and set aside.
Build the Flavor Base
In the same skillet, add 1 tablespoon olive oil and sauté the shallots until they’re soft and fragrant (about 2 minutes).
Cauliflower Rice Time!
Stir in the cauliflower rice and cook for 2-3 minutes. If you’re using wine, pour it in now and let it simmer until mostly evaporated.
Simmer & Stir
Slowly add the warm broth to the cauliflower rice, about ½ cup at a time, stirring frequently. Let the liquid absorb before adding more. This should take about 10-15 minutes.
Make it Creamy
Stir in the butter, sautéed mushrooms, Parmesan cheese, and chives. Let everything melt together into a rich, creamy risotto-like texture.
Season & Serve!
Taste and add salt & pepper as needed. Serve it up hot and enjoy your keto-friendly comfort food!
